The 21-year-old is currently on loan at Reims and has had a fantastic season, scoring 20 goals in 35 Ligue 1 appearances this season.

 

His performances have piqued the interest of several clubs across Europe ahead of his return to Arsenal this summer.

 

 

He still has two years left on his contract and Arsenal are open to offers to let him go in the next transfer window.

 

And according to Italian outlet Calciomercato.com, AC Milan are planning to hold talks with the player’s agents ahead of the end of the season.

 

 

The Rossoneri want to sign a striker this summer and Balogun has emerged as the club’s top target.

 

They have been impressed with what they have seen on him this season and are keen to get their hands on him.

 

 

But they will face competition from German giants RB Leipzig who have been in contact with his representatives.

 

Arsenal are also looking for considerable money before agreeing to sell him and are demanding more than €30m for the striker.
